diff --git a/DM_Weight/Services/UserService.cs b/DM_Weight/Services/UserService.cs index 325962f..17ab5a0 100644 --- a/DM_Weight/Services/UserService.cs +++ b/DM_Weight/Services/UserService.cs @@ -32,6 +32,10 @@ namespace DM_Weight.Services catch (Exception ex) { logger.Info($"Open失败:{ex.ToString()}"); + if (con.State == System.Data.ConnectionState.Open) + { + con.Close(); + } Thread.Sleep(200); logger.Info("再次Open"); con.Open(); @@ -45,6 +49,7 @@ namespace DM_Weight.Services cmd.Parameters.AddRange(mySqlParameter); //执行语句 MySqlDataReader reader = cmd.ExecuteReader(); + logger.Info("MySqlDataReader读数据"); while (reader.Read()) { user = new UserList();